From c07f1ccde640ac1f64f419b9169e65282108ff69 Mon Sep 17 00:00:00 2001 From: uz Date: Sun, 4 Nov 2012 13:52:41 +0000 Subject: [PATCH] Add some more definitions for the zero page variables used by the compiler. git-svn-id: svn://svn.cc65.org/cc65/trunk@5907 b7a2c559-68d2-44c3-8de9-860c34a00d81 --- asminc/zeropage.inc | 14 +++++++++----- 1 file changed, 9 insertions(+), 5 deletions(-) diff --git a/asminc/zeropage.inc b/asminc/zeropage.inc index 872105fb5..6e6b81bcb 100644 --- a/asminc/zeropage.inc +++ b/asminc/zeropage.inc @@ -1,7 +1,7 @@ ; ; zeropage.inc ; -; (C) Copyright 2002 Ullrich von Bassewitz (uz@cc65.org) +; (C) Copyright 2002-2012, Ullrich von Bassewitz (uz@cc65.org) ; ; Assembler include file that imports the runtime zero page locations used @@ -13,10 +13,14 @@ .importzp tmp1, tmp2, tmp3, tmp4 .importzp regbank -; The total amount of zero page space used - -zpspace = 26 - +; The size of the register bank +regbanksize = 6 +; The total amount of zero page space used +zpspace = 26 +; The amount of space that needs to be saved by an interrupt handler that +; calls C code (does not include the register bank, which is saved by the +; generated C code if required). +zpsavespace = zpspace - regbanksize -- 2.39.5